THE CHAMPIONS LEAGUE FINAL IN NUMBERS
JUVENTUS
2 Juve have won the European Cup twice. 21 Years since they last won the competition. 0 Defeats for Juve in this season’s competition. Victory would make them the first unbeaten champions since Manchester United in 2008. 39 Goalkeeper Gianluigi Buffon, 39 years and 126 days old, can become the oldestever champion.
REAL MADRID
11 Real’s record total of European Cup wins. 499 They are one goal away from 500 in the Champions League since it was rebranded. 1 Real are bidding to become the first back-to-back winners in the Champions League era. 2 Cristiano Ronaldo and Sergio Ramos are two of the five players to score in two separate Champions League finals.
PAST FINALS
28 For both Italian and Spanish clubs, this is a 28th appearance in a Champions League or European Cup final. 10 The final has gone to a penalty shoot-out on 10 occasions. 2 Players have been sent off in the final – Arsenal’s Jens Lehmann and Chelsea’s Didier Drogba.
